[spip-dev] Multibase et la famille des #LOGO_

S'lt

Je crois que dans les trucs qui coince un peu, il ya tout ce qui concerne :
#LOGO_ARTICLE
#LOGO_RUBRIQUE_SURVOL
....

Ils retournent une valeur nulle, si on les appelles.
Même si IMG/ possède des fichiers de type rubonXX.png (mauvais exemple
si le spip de base possède aussi ses logos)

Peut être faudrait il prévoir, une ligne url_site_multibase pour ce
cas de figure.

Km

C'est signalé dans ce ticket
http://trac.rezo.net/trac/spip/ticket/716
et la bonne solution renvoie à
http://trac.rezo.net/trac/spip/ticket/920
qui est un gros chantier.

Donc ça restera en l'état pour la prochaine version.

Committo,Ergo:Sum

S'lt

Merci pour les infos.
Ouais je vois que c'est encore un gros boulot, en tant que béotien
j'aurais cru le pb plus simple à résoudre.

Km

S'lt

Je reste dans le fil même si on n'est plus dans la partie #LOGO, mais
vu que les ticket que tu m'as indiqué et les commits je crois que
c'est en rapport

Je teste une boucle document sur un site distant

<BOUCLE_intervenants(DOCUMENTS) {id_rubrique} >
        [(#LOGO_DOCUMENT|#URL_DOCUMENT)]
</BOUCLE_intervenants>

j'obtiens une url du type :
http://sitedistant?action=acceder_document&arg=143&file=csv/corps_metier-2.csv

mais cette url me donne un page avec un beau :
"acceder_document : Accès interdit"

que fais je de mal ?

Km

Ah tiens, ça c'est une conséquence imprévue de
http://trac.rezo.net/trac/spip/changeset/10998

Ca demande réflexion.

Committo,Ergo:Sum

S'lt

Ok, si je suis bien c'est au fait que le spip distant demande une clef
que le multibase n'a pas au moment de l'appel ?

Pour le moment on peut contourner en bourrin : en jouant avec #FICHIER
mais du coup on perd toutes les dernières nouveautés tel que :
contenu_document
appliquer_filtre

mais en jouant avec un filtre perso ça passe plus ou moins :slight_smile:

Km

S'lt

Ok, si je suis bien c'est au fait que le spip distant demande une clef
que le multibase n'a pas au moment de l'appel ?

oui

Pour le moment on peut contourner en bourrin : en jouant avec #FICHIER
mais du coup on perd toutes les dernières nouveautés tel que :
contenu_document
appliquer_filtre

C'était trop dommage:

http://trac.rezo.net/trac/spip/changeset/11088

Committo,Ergo:Sum

S'lt

C'était trop dommage:
http://trac.rezo.net/trac/spip/changeset/11088

Génial ....
... mais tout ne marche pas semble t il

ça marche :
- un article distant est chargé avec ces images, trop cool.

ça ne marche pas :
- [(#ID_DOCUMENT|contenu_document|appliquer_filtre{#MIME_TYPE})]

Et si j'ai bien compris la partie #LOGO_ est encore en chantier.

Km

S'lt

C'était trop dommage:
http://trac.rezo.net/trac/spip/changeset/11088

Génial ....
... mais tout ne marche pas semble t il

ça marche :
- un article distant est chargé avec ces images, trop cool.

ça ne marche pas :
- [(#ID_DOCUMENT|contenu_document|appliquer_filtre{#MIME_TYPE})]

il faut prendre #URL_DOCUMENT :
http://trac.rezo.net/trac/spip/changeset/11089

Et si j'ai bien compris la partie #LOGO_ est encore en chantier.

pas exactement: l'autorisation de travaux est bloquée à la mairie.

Committo,Ergo:Sum

S'lt

Je crois qu'il y a encore un pb.

Si j'ai bien compris :
[(#URL_DOCUMENT|contenu_document|appliquer_filtre{#MIME_TYPE})]

devrait marcher, mais non.

le site distant est en SPIP 1.9.3 dev SVN [11088]
le site qui a le squelette SPIP 1.9.3 dev SVN [11096]

Cela doit être du coté du filtre contenu_distant, étant donné que
#URL_DOCUMENT pointe sur le bon fichier distant et que celui est
accessible.

Km

S'lt

Je dirais que c'est plutôt spip/ecrire/inc/distant.php qui joue les
videurs devant la mairie.
En revenant sur la 11086 pour ce fichier, cela se passe bien.

Le filtre contenu_distant se porte quant à lui à merveille :slight_smile:

Km

ok, juste une faute de frappe. Réparé en 11099.
Mais il y avait un pb plus sérieux avec les boucles documents.

Committo,Ergo:Sum